LiMnTe2 is an intermetallic compound combining lithium, manganese, and tellurium—a research-phase material that belongs to the family of ternary metal tellurides. This compound is primarily of interest in solid-state chemistry and materials science research rather than established industrial production, with potential applications in thermoelectric devices, energy storage systems, or semiconducting technologies where the unique electronic and thermal properties of mixed-metal tellurides may be exploited.
